I am no expert on contouring and still struggle with it if I am in a rush in the morning. I thought I would try out the Sleek Face Contour Kit (£6.95) as I had read quite a few reviews about it, I thought it might be a good product to try as at the time I had never tried to contour before. I picked up the light but it also comes in a medium and a dark, they are meant to suit all skin tones.
Inside the box you get a little leaflet explaining how to contour and highlight which is good for beginners, especially if you have never contoured before. However, I learnt how to contour through watching lots and lots of YouTube videos!
Sleek Face Contour Kit
It’s a duo compact which has a contour power and a shimmery highlighter. The contour powder is brilliant, it has a matte finish which can be hard to find and is highly pigmented and easy to blend. It leaves you with the gorgeous illusion of more sculpted and defined cheekbones, and as it’s so pigmented you only need a little bit. I also like to use the product on my jawline and up into my temples to add a bit more definition to my face.
The highlighter is very shimmery so you only need to use a little bit and is easy to blend too. I sweep this onto the apples of my cheeks and down the middle of my nose, the light reflects beautifully and gives you a natural healthy glow.
I am in love with this product and can’t see me changing for a while, the only negative thing I have to say is about the packaging. As it’s black and rubbery it can get dirty very easily, I often find myself having to give it a wipe often. Apart from that, I love everything else about it.
